This adds a new testnet3 network with new genesis block, block one
ledger, treasury address, and network magic.
All consensus rules that were voted in by testnet2 are automatically
active on the new testnet3 without having to vote them in again.
Consequently, there are no consensus vote agendas defined for it.
This change begins the work of bringing committed filters to the
network consensus daemon. Committed filters are designed to enable
light wallets without many of the privacy issues associated with
server-side bloom filtering.
The new gcs package provides the primitives for creating and matching
against Golomb-coded sets (GCS) filters while the blockcf package
provides creation of filters and filter entries for data structures
found in blocks.
The wire package has been updated to define a new protocol version and
service flag for advertising CF support and includes types for the
following new messages: cfheaders, cfilter, cftypes, getcfheaders,
getcfilter, getcftypes. The peer package and server implementation
have been updated to include support for the new protocol version and
messages.
Filters are created using a collision probability of 2^-20 and are
saved to a new optional database index when running with committed
filter support enabled (the default). At first startup, if support is
not disabled, the index will be created and populated with filters and
filter headers for all preexisting blocks, and new filters will be
recorded for processed blocks.
Multiple filter types are supported. The regular filter commits to
output scripts and previous outpoints that any non-voting wallet will
require access to. Scripts and previous outpoints that can only be
spent by votes and revocations are not committed to the filter. The
extended filter is a supplementary filter which commits to all
transaction hashes and script data pushes from the input scripts of
non-coinbase regular and ticket purchase transactions. Creating these
filters is based on the algorithm defined by BIP0158 but is modified
to only commit "regular" data in stake transactions to prevent
committed filters from being used to create SPV voting wallets.

This implements a new voting agenda for the testnet and simnet networks
for increasing the maximum block size from 1MiB to 1.25MB.
The following is an overview of the changes:
- Bump the maximum protocol block size limit to 1.25MB
- Bump the protocol version to 4
- Add wire tests for v3 protocol sizes and update tests for latest
- Update all wire values that are defined in terms of the max block size
to respect the protocol version
- Update the MaxSigOpsPerBlock constant to maintain existing value
regardless of the raised max protocol block size
- Decouple the maximum tx size from the block size by creating a chain
parameter for it with the current sizes so it is not a part of the
hard fork vote
- Add definition for new version 4 stake vote along with agenda to vote
on block size to the testnet and simnet networks
- Convert the MaximumBlockSize chain parameter to a slice in order to
hold the different possible sizes
- Adds a new function that returns the maximum block size based upon the
result of the vote
- Change the existing context-free block size check to enforce the max
protocol size and introduce a context-specific check which enforces a
restricted size based upon the network consensus parameters and the
result of the vote
- Set the max allowed size in generated block templates based upon the
network params and result of the vote
- Generate version 4 blocks and reject version 3 blocks after a super
majority has been reached

This modifies the wire.ServiceFlag stringer to use the ordered slice of
flags to ensure that the human readable representation of the flags is
always in a well defined order. This is not only useful for humans, but
it also allows the output to be deterministically tested.

This implements the wire protocol encoding portion of a new
sendheaders message as described by BIP0130. It purpose is to request
that a peer sends header commands instead of inv commands when
announcing new blocks. This includes a protocol version bump to 70012
and a wire version bump to 0.4.0.
Note that this does not implement logic to handle the command in btcd,
rather it only makes the command available at the wire protocol level.
A future commit which honors the command and therefore provides full
BIP0130 support is still required.
SFNodeBloom is a new service flag that a node is required to use to
indicate that it supports bloom filtering. This includes a protocol
version bump to 70011 and a wire version bump to 0.3.0.
btcd:
The SFNodeBloom flag is set by default. A new configuration option
--nopeerbloomfilters has been added to to disable bloom filtering.
Any node advertising a version greater than or equal to 70011 that
attempts to use bloom filtering will be disconnected if bloom
filtering is disabled.
